Hobbyist and Professional Music Programs
The drum school has a history of training students to become high calibre musicians, proficient in current styles of drumming. Weekly drum lessons for the hobbyist and a full-time professional program of music and drumset study allow us to provide a program of study most suited to the needs of our students. The drumset curriculum includes:
- Classical Drumming, Snare Technique and Rhythm Reading
- Rock Drumming
- Funk and Fusion Drumming
- Modern Approaches to Jazz Drumming
The drumset program follows a course of method books taking the student from novice to professional at a pace set by the student. Rhythm reading and chart reading abilities are developed alongside technical proficiency on the drumset.
Drummers with an established skill set can continue to study advanced techniques, including ostinatos, artificial groupings and polyrhythms, and their application to contemporary styles of music.
Students of the full-time professional program are required to study Percussion, Bass Guitar, Piano, Music Theory, and Harmony.
Drum Workshops
OCOPM provides workshops to drumset students interested in honing their playing skills with a band. Optional workshops are hosted by one of our experienced drum teachers and a band of professional musicians. Rock and jazz drumming workshops are run in four skill levels, each of which is four sessions long.
Between July and August, OCOPM runs a weekly rock school. Drum students have the opportunity to play with professional musicians and guitar and bass students, learning to play as a band and having a tonne of fun. Similar to the drumset workshops, each class at the rock school is two hours in length and hosted by one of our senior teachers.
